Chester Road is a smart row of Victorian terraced houses within the Dartmouth Park Conservation Area that gently slopes downwards towards Highgate Cemetery and Hampstead Heath. This four-bedroom house has been elegantly remodelled to a design by the Paris-based design studio AMOS, with a rear extension bringing internal accommodation to over 2,000 square feet. Inside, a considered use of colour perfectly marries the old and the new.

Working within the elegant proportions of the Victorian house, each room has been re-thought in response to a modern way of living. On the ground floor is a warm and welcoming living room fronted by a bay window, and a study with glass panelling that opens it to the hallway.

As part of the re-design, the beautifully swirling staircase was reversed to create a wide hallway while making the stairs more accessible to the inside of the house. This was rebuilt by hand using warm-hued walnut, and was the brainchild of the French architect who oversaw the project and was more accustomed to the flexibility of Parisian apartments than formal London townhouses.

Beyond this is a light-filled open-plan kitchen and dining room that leads through huge sliding doors to the garden. This wonderfully private space is enclosed by a wall and was designed and planted by Chelsea silver medallist Annie Evans with clematis, climbing roses, hydrangeas and small flowering trees.

Inside, a beautiful woodblock floor using materials reclaimed from an 18th-century French chateau was laid by eye in a neat herringbone pattern, and runs throughout the ground floor. This room is painted a warm dusty pink from the skirtings to the skylights. A bold use of colour has been applied in striking ways throughout; navy on the underside of the staircase and the ceiling above it, forest and moss green cabinetry and a soothing blue-grey master bedroom.

There are three bedrooms on the first floor, one of which is currently used as a study, along with the family bathroom. As part of the total restoration of the house, the two adjacent bedrooms at the front were re-designed to be perfectly equal in size so as to maintain harmony between the current owner’s children. One is currently used as a playroom.

At the top of the house is the master bedroom, with views over the gardens and rooftops perfectly framed by large sliding windows that open the room to the sky. The en suite is open-plan and finished in marble.

The house is well-situated in Dartmouth Park, within easy walking distance of Hampstead Heath, Parliament Hill Lido and the swimming ponds, as well as Highgate Cemetery, Waterlow Park and the amenities of Highgate Village.

There is an excellent café called Cricks Corner at the top of Chester Road, and several popular gastro pubs including St John’s Tavern, the Bull & Last, the Flask, the Lord Palmerston and the Southampton Arms are nearby.

Tufnell Park Underground station (Northern Line) is a ten minute walk away, while Gospel Oak and Upper Holloway stations provide access to the Overground service.
